Soccer Recap: Wood River vs. Jerome
On Tuesday, Wood River faced Jerome in a battle between two of the state's top teams. The Wood River Wolverines came out on top against the Jerome Tigers by a score of 3-1. Winning may never get old, but the Wolverines sure are getting used to it with their fourth in a row.
They hit Jerome with a three-pronged attack, as the team got scores from
Jack Bulls,
Owen Walker, and
Hayden Gvozdas.
Wood River's win bumped their record up to 8-1. As for Jerome, their loss ended a four-game streak of away wins and brought them to 6-2.
Wood River has the luxury of staying home for another game and will welcome Mountain Home at 4:30 p.m. on Thursday. Mountain Home is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 3.8 goals per game this season. As for Jerome, they will venture away from home to square off against Twin Falls at 4: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
